Decoding Russian Drone Activity: What's Been Happening?
So, what exactly is going on? Well, the core of the issue revolves around drone incursions – basically, unauthorized entries into Polish airspace by what are believed to be Russian drones. These aren't your average hobbyist drones; we're talking about sophisticated surveillance drones capable of gathering intelligence. The details are still emerging, but reports suggest these drones have been spotted near the Polish border, raising significant airspace violations concerns. It's like someone is peering over the fence into your backyard without permission, and the backyard in this case, is Poland's sovereignty. The implications are huge. Imagine the amount of intel these drones can gather; they can potentially map out military movements, monitor infrastructure, and even assess the country's defense capabilities. This is a game of cat and mouse that needs a lot of attention.
What makes this particularly concerning is the context. We're living in a time of heightened geopolitical tension, and the Russian invasion of Ukraine is still ongoing. Against this backdrop, any uninvited activity near the borders of a NATO member like Poland immediately raises eyebrows. This is because any attack on a NATO member is considered an attack on all of them, as stated in the Article 5 of the NATO charter. That means the whole alliance has to act, so it's not a small matter to brush under the carpet. The activity itself suggests intent, and that raises the stakes immensely. Poland's Military Response: Defending the Skies
So, what's Poland doing about all of this? The good news is that they're not sitting idly by. We've seen a range of responses from the Polish government and military, all of which are designed to protect the country and its borders. The first and most obvious is enhanced border security. Poland has significantly increased its patrols, using a combination of radar, surveillance, and ground forces to monitor the airspace. This includes deploying advanced radar systems capable of detecting and tracking even small drones, and putting more eyes on the situation. Increased vigilance is crucial to detecting and deterring further incursions, and also in gathering intelligence on the activities that are happening.
Poland is also investing heavily in drone technology to counter the threat. This includes acquiring anti-drone systems that can jam or shoot down unauthorized drones. These systems use a variety of technologies, including lasers, radio frequency jammers, and kinetic interceptors, and are becoming a critical part of modern defense. It's like having your own shield and sword to protect yourself from any possible danger. The polish government is also working with its NATO allies. They’ve been coordinating with other member states, sharing intelligence, and seeking assistance in strengthening their defenses. This collaboration is very important because it strengthens their collective security, and provides access to resources and expertise that would otherwise be unavailable. No one is alone in the face of this threat. The NATO alliance is based on mutual support and any attack on Poland is considered an attack on all members.
Moreover, the Polish military is conducting exercises and training to prepare for potential threats. These exercises simulate various scenarios, including drone attacks, and provide soldiers with the skills and knowledge they need to respond effectively. This ongoing training ensures that the military is ready and prepared to deal with any situation.
